Output 77c56fdc5d641cdd4b90c11cf475d162e8fb7efd70b07f3580d6bf870183711b:11

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ec34ba5cab63da576c3d69ab8a06f2063f6768 OP_EQUAL
address
39oCMJYPtjy8Xdq1gSPnt8AVHvkirWZThn
transaction
77c56fdc5d641cdd4b90c11cf475d162e8fb7efd70b07f3580d6bf870183711b
confirmations
223091
spent
true